#7e0658 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#7e0658 is composed of 49.4% red, 2.4% green and 34.5%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 95.2% magenta, 30.2% yellow and 50.6% black. It has a hue angle of 319 degrees, a saturation of 90.9% and a lightness of 25.9%. #7e0658 color hex could be obtained by blending #fc0cb0 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#660066.

Shades and Tints of #7e0658

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#0e010a is the darkest color, while #fffafd is the lightest one.
